在理解“几个连续自然数的和”这一概念时,我们需要明确其本质属性。连续自然数指按顺序排列的自然数序列,如 2, 3, 4, 5 或 100, 101, 102。这类序列既包含偶数也包含奇数,其总和并非简单的偶数乘以项数,而是一个具有特定结构的代数表达式。对于小于 100 的自然数序列,若项数为奇数,总和等于中间那个自然数乘以项数;若项数为偶数,总和等于首项与末项之和再除以 2。这种规律性的存在,使得我们能够通过快速计算公式来替代笨重的循环累加方式,从而节省大量的计算时间和资源。

一、关于首项与项数的代数建模
为了构建通用的求和公式,首先需要进行代数建模。假设我们要计算从自然数 $a$ 到自然数 $a+n-1$(共 $n$ 项)的和。这里的 $a$ 代表首项,$n$ 代表项数。该公式的推导过程如下:将前 $n$ 个连续自然数的和 $S$ 表示为 $S = n times a + frac{n(n-1)}{2}$。这个公式揭示了求和结果与首项及项数之间的线性与二次函数的双重关系。在实际应用中,当需要计算自然数 $1$ 到 $n$ 的和时,只需将首项 $a$ 替换为 $1$,即 $S = frac{n(n+1)}{2}$。这种建模方式不仅适用于自然数,同样适用于整数序列,是解决区间和问题的基石。
二、连续自然数求和的通用公式
基于上述代数关系,我们可以总结出一种适用于任意首项和项数的连续自然数求和公式。该公式的形式为 $S = na + frac{n(n-1)}{2}$。此公式要求 $n$ 为正整数,且 $a$ 为非负整数。在实际数据输入中,$n$ 表示项数,$a$ 表示序列起始值。该公式的优势在于计算效率极高,时间复杂度为 $O(1)$,远优于使用循环结构累加的方法。在编写代码时,直接将此公式代入即可得到结果,无需遍历数组。
三、特定场景下的自然数求和策略
在实际工作中,我们常遇到特定的自然数序列求和问题,例如计算自然数 $1$ 到 $100$ 的和,或者计算 $10$ 到 $20$ 的自然数之和。对于自然数 $1$ 到 $N$ 的求和,其公式简化为 $frac{N(N+1)}{2}$,这是最基础且最重要的结论。而对于自然数 $A$ 到 $B$ 的连续区间,若 $A$ 为偶数,公式可简化为 $(frac{B+A}{2}) times (B-A+1)$;若 $A$ 为奇数,则需调整公式。这种分类讨论的策略,能够在保证准确性的同时,最大限度地减少计算步骤。例如,当需要计算从 2 到 100 的和时,直接套用偶数情况的公式可以避免重复计算初始值,提高效率。
四、代码实现与算法优化
在软件工程领域,将数学公式转化为高效代码是现代开发的核心能力。以 Python 为例,直接使用 `sum(range(1, 101))` 或 `sum(range(1, 101, 2))` 等内置函数即可实现快速求和。但对于自定义区间,如计算 $50$ 到 $80$ 的和,最优解是利用公式直接计算。该策略不仅提升了系统性能,还避免了因数据量大而导致的内存溢出风险。在算法竞赛或技术面试中,能够清晰阐述并应用此公式,是考察应聘者逻辑思维与工程实践能力的关键指标。
五、实际应用案例与验证
为了验证公式的准确性,我们可以代入具体数据进行验证。假设需要计算从 3 到 21 的自然数之和。根据公式 $S = 21 times 3 + frac{21 times 20}{2}$ 计算,结果为 $63 + 210 = 273$。使用传统方法累加 $3+4+5+dots+21$ 进行验证,结果一致。这表明公式在逻辑上是严谨且可靠的。通过大量实例验证,我们可以确认该公式适用于所有符合定义的连续自然数区间,不存在例外情况。
- 应用场景:办公自动化计算
- 在财务办公系统中,利用该公式可快速生成月度累计支出报表,无需人工逐笔录入。
- 在库存管理系统中,可自动计算每日销售自然数的累加总量。
- 在数据分析平台中,支持对时间序列的自然数数据范围进行瞬间求和分析。
- 在算法测试工具中,用于生成特定的连续自然数序列样本数据。
综上所述,几个连续自然数的和计算公式是数学规律与计算机算法相结合的典范。它不仅是解决基础算术问题的有力工具,更是提升数据处理效率的重要手段。通过掌握首项、项数与求和结果之间的关系,开发者可以设计出性能优越的程序,极大优化计算流程。在未来的职业生涯中,继续深入探索此类基础算法的优化逻辑,将有助于构建更强大的技术体系。计算专家的核心价值,不仅在于使用工具,更在于理解工具背后的数学本质与工程逻辑。
本指南详细剖析了从理论建模到代码实现的完整路径,涵盖了自然数求和的核心公式及其在各种场景下的应用策略。无论是理论推导还是实践落地,我们都遵循了清晰的逻辑框架,确保了内容的完整性与实用性。通过对公式的灵活运用,我们能够有效应对各类高难度计算任务,为实际工作提供坚实的数学支撑。希望读者能够从中获得实用的计算技巧,提升自身的专业素养与工作效率。

最后,结合界域职考网 xinlishi.cc 平台多年来的专业服务经验,我们致力于为您提供最精准、最权威的各类职业技能考试辅导与算法解析。我们深知,掌握扎实的数学基础与高效的计算方法是通往职业成功的关键一步。通过系统学习几个连续自然数的和计算公式,不仅能应对考试,更能赋能未来的技术实践。我们相信,每一位学习者都能通过深入理解这些基础公式,实现从知识应用者到问题解决者的华丽转型。在不断的实践中,我们将与您共同见证技术的进步与成长的蜕变,让每一位从业者都能在这场激烈的竞争中立于不败之地。